@import url('https://fonts.googleapis.com/css2?family=Tajawal:wght@200;300;400;500;700;800;900&display=swap');
@font-face {
    font-family: 'Smart';
    src: url('../fonts/ar-fonts/smart4ds.eot');
    src: url('../fonts/ar-fonts/smart4ds.eot?#iefix') format('embedded-opentype'), url('../fonts/ar-fonts/smart4ds.woff') format('woff'), url('../fonts/ar-fonts/smart4ds.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;
}

@font-face {
    font-family: 'SmartTitles';
    src: url('../fonts/ar-fonts/smart4ds2.eot');
    src: url('../fonts/ar-fonts/smart4ds2.eot?#iefix') format('embedded-opentype'), url('../fonts/ar-fonts/smart4ds2.woff') format('woff'), url('../fonts/ar-fonts/smart4ds2.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;
}

body {
    font-family: Tajawal, Smart, sans-serif;
    font-size: 16px;
    font-weight: 400;
    line-height: 1.4em;
    direction: rtl;
}

.navbar .nav > li > a, h1, h2, h3, h4,h5 , h6, .box-bottom a, .site-top a, .btn, .contacts strong, #inner-headline ul.breadcrumb li {
    font-family: SmartTitles, sans-serif;
}

@media (min-width: 979px) {
    .col-lg-1, .col-lg-2, .col-lg-3, .col-lg-4, .col-lg-5, .col-lg-6, .col-lg-7, .col-lg-8, .col-lg-9, .col-lg-10, .col-lg-11, .col-lg-12 {
        float: right;
    }
}

.navbar-nav > li {
    float: right;
}

.navbar-header {
    float: right;
}

header .navbar-collapse ul.navbar-nav {
    float: left;
}
.navbar .nav > li > a {
    margin-right: 20px;
    margin-left: 0;
    font-size: 16px;
}
@media (max-width: 767px) {
    .navbar .nav > li > a {
        margin-right: 25px;
        margin-left: 15px;
        font-size: 15px;
    }
    .navbar-nav .open .dropdown-menu>li>a, .navbar-nav .open .dropdown-menu .dropdown-header {
        padding: 5px 25px 5px 25px;
    }
}
.navbar .nav li .dropdown-menu li a .i2 {
    float: left;
}

.navbar .nav li .dropdown-menu .l3 {
    right: 100%;
    border-right: 1px solid rgba(255, 255, 255, 0.6);
    border-left: none;
}

.pull-right {
    float: left !important;
}

.pull-left {
    float: right !important;
}

.copyright {
    text-align: right;
}

#sub-footer ul.social-network {
    float: left;
}

#inner-headline ul.breadcrumb {
    float: right;
}

ul.meta-post {
    float: right;
}

ul.meta-post li {
    float: right;
    border-left: 1px dotted #d1d1d1;
    border-right: 0px;
    margin: 0 0 0 10px;
    padding: 0 0 0 10px;
}

ul.meta-post li:last-child {
    border-left: 0px;
}

.dropdown-menu {
    position: absolute;
    top: 100%;
    right: 0;
    left: auto;
    float: right;
}

.flex-caption {
    left: auto;
    right: 10%;
}

footer ul.link-list li a:before {
    margin-left: 5px;
    margin-right: 0px;
}

.profile {
    float: right;
    margin-left: 20px;
    margin-right: 0px;
}

.pullquote-left {
    border-right: 5px solid #3494c8;
    border-left: 0px;
    margin-right: 65px;
    margin-left: 0px;
    padding-right: 20px;
    padding-left: 0px;
}

.text-right {
    text-align: left;
}

.text-left {
    text-align: right;
}

header ul.nav li ul li a {
    font-family: SmartTitles, sans-serif;
}

.navbar .nav > li > a i {
    float: left;
    padding: 10px 10px 0 0;
}

@media (max-width: 767px) {
    header .navbar-collapse ul.navbar-nav {
        float: none !important;
    }

    header .navbar-nav > li {
        width: 100% !important;
    }

    .navbar-header {
        float: none !important;
        width: 100% !important;
    }

    .navbar .nav li .dropdown-menu .l3 li a {
        margin-right: 15px;
        margin-left: 0;
    }

    .navbar-brand {
        float: right;
        margin-right: 15px;
        margin-left: 0px;
    }
}

.navbar-toggle {
    float: left !important;
    margin-right: 0px;
    margin-left: 15px;
}

.close {
    float: left;
}

.input-group-addon:last-child {
    border-left: 1px solid #ccc;
    border-right: 0;
}

.worksItem {
    font-family: 'Cairo', sans-serif;
}

.widget img.pull-left {
    float: right;
    margin: 0 0 15px 15px;
}

#content .contacts p .fa, #content .contacts address .fa {
    float: right;
    margin-left: 10px;
    margin-right: 0px;
}

.pagination > li {
    display: inline;
    float: right;
}

.pagination > li:last-child > a, .pagination > li:last-child > span {
    border-bottom-right-radius: 0px;
    border-bottom-left-radius: 4px;
    border-top-right-radius: 0px;
    border-top-left-radius: 4px;
}

.pagination > li:first-child > a, .pagination > li:first-child > span {
    border-bottom-right-radius: 4px;
    border-bottom-left-radius: 0px;
    border-top-right-radius: 4px;
    border-top-left-radius: 0px;
}

.field-row .col-lg-3 {
    font-family: SmartTitles, sans-serif;
}

.col-sm-1, .col-sm-2, .col-sm-3, .col-sm-4, .col-sm-5, .col-sm-6, .col-sm-7, .col-sm-8, .col-sm-9, .col-sm-10, .col-sm-11, .col-sm-12 {
    float: right;
}

.right-sidebar {
    border-right: 1px solid #f5f5f5;
    border-left: 0;
    padding: 0 30px 0 0;
    -webkit-box-shadow: inset 0 0 0 1px rgba(0, 0, 0, .01);
    box-shadow: inset 0 0 0 1px rgba(0, 0, 0, .01);
}

.left-sidebar {
    border-right: 0;
    padding: 0 0 0 30px;
}
.footer-payments{
    text-align: left;
}
.widget img.pull-left {
    float: right;
    margin: 0 0 15px 15px;
}

.top-menu li .dropdown a {
    text-align: right;
}

.top-menu li {
    border-left: 1px solid rgba(255, 255, 255, 0.4);
    border-right: 0;
}

.top-menu li:last-child {
    border: none;
    padding-left: 0;
    border-left: 0;
    border-right: 0;
}

.top-menu li:last-child a {
    padding-left: 0;
    padding-right: 7px;
}

.loginmodal-submit {
    font-family: 'SmartTitles';
}

.modal-dialog {
    text-align: right;
}

.photos-popup-link {
    right: 15px;
    left: auto;
}

.top-menu .dropdown-menu {
    left: auto;
    right: -4px;
}

.min-sp .dropdown-menu .media-object {
    margin-right: 0px;
    margin-left: 5px;
}

.bootstrap-select.btn-group .dropdown-toggle .filter-option {
    text-align: right !important;
}

.bootstrap-select.btn-group .dropdown-toggle .caret {
    left: 12px !important;
    right: auto !important;
}

.col-sm-offset-12 {
    margin-right: 100%;
    margin-left: auto;
}

.col-sm-offset-11 {
    margin-right: 91.66666666666666%;
    margin-left: auto;
}

.col-sm-offset-10 {
    margin-right: 83.33333333333334%;
    margin-left: auto;
}

.col-sm-offset-9 {
    margin-right: 75%;
    margin-left: auto;
}

.col-sm-offset-8 {
    margin-left: 66.66666666666666%;
    margin-left: auto;
}

.col-sm-offset-7 {
    margin-right: 58.333333333333336%;
    margin-left: auto;
}

.col-sm-offset-6 {
    margin-right: 50%;
    margin-left: auto;
}

.col-sm-offset-5 {
    margin-right: 41.66666666666667%;
    margin-left: auto;
}

.col-sm-offset-4 {
    margin-right: 33.33333333333333%;
    margin-left: auto;
}

.col-sm-offset-3 {
    margin-right: 25%;
    margin-left: auto;
}

.col-sm-offset-2 {
    margin-right: 16.666666666666664%;
    margin-left: auto;
}

.col-sm-offset-1 {
    margin-right: 8.333333333333332%;
    margin-left: auto;
}

.col-sm-offset-0 {
    margin-right: 0;
    margin-left: auto;
}

.order-box {
    border-right: 4px solid #3494c8;
    border-left: 1px solid #3494c8;
}

.side-icon {
    float: right;
    margin-left: 15px;
    margin-right: 0px;
}

select {

    padding: .375rem 1.75rem .375rem .75rem !important;
    padding-left: 2.75rem !important;
    background: #fff url(data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ABAAAAAUCAMAAACzvE1FAAAADFBMVEUzMzMzMzMzMzMzMzMKAG/3AAAAA3RSTlMAf4C/aSLHAAAAPElEQVR42q3NMQ4AIAgEQTn//2cLdRKppSGzBYwzVXvznNWs8C58CiussPJj8h6NwgorrKRdTvuV9v16Afn0AYFOB7aYAAAAAElFTkSuQmCC) no-repeat left .75rem center !important;

}

.popover-title {
    text-align: right !important;
}

.editable-buttons {
    margin-left: 0px !important;
    margin-right: 7px !important;
}

.editable-buttons .editable-cancel {
    margin-left: 0px !important;
    margin-right: 7px !important;
}

.editable-clear-x {
    right: auto !important;
    left: 6px !important;
    margin-top: -10px !important;
}

.editable-input .form-control {
    padding-right: 10px !important;
    padding-left: 24px !important;
}

.popover.bottom .arrow {
    direction: ltr !important;
}
.editable-container.popover{
    direction: rtl !important;
}

.dataTables_wrapper .dataTables_filter {
    float: left !important;
    text-align: left !important;
}
.dataTables_wrapper .dataTables_length {
    float: right !important;
}
table.dataTable.nowrap th, table.dataTable.nowrap td {
    text-align: right !important;
    background-position: left !important;
}
.dataTables_wrapper .dataTables_paginate {
    float: left !important;
    text-align: left !important;
}
.dataTables_wrapper .dataTables_info {
    float: right !important;
}
